Into Each Night I Now Endure

Into Each Night I Now Endure Across the countryside I rode youth in eager folly so bold Resting in green tender grass days did so serenely pass Across these meadows I flew racing blindly I did too Upon that bright new hill I found my greatest thrill Into a glowing night with you love and my life did renew A diamond I surely had found to your heart mine was bound Time stopped and stood so still we two never paid the bill A folly, at what a great cost tragedy hit , our love was lost Into each night I now endure pain of lost love so pure Darkness eats my heart anew always, always thinking of you Always, always, I think of you my lost love, once so very true! Robert Lindley June 14th, 1981
